Can I take a ferry from Fourni to Limnos?
Yes, ferries run between Fourni and Limnos. This route is operated by Blue Star Ferries, and takes around 13h 20min on average. Ferries are available seasonally.

How long is the ferry from Fourni to Limnos?
The ferry journey from Fourni to Limnos usually takes 13h 20min, with the fastest ferry getting there in just 13h 10min, and the longest ferry in 13h 30min.

Can I bring my pet on board?
Yes, pets are allowed on ferries from Fourni to Limnos, but specific policies vary by ferry company. General guidelines:
- Pets over 10 kg must be kept in the ship’s onboard kennels; pets under 10 kg can stay in their owner’s pet carrier.
- Service dogs are exempt from kennel requirements.
- Ensure you have all the necessary documents, tickets, and pet essentials for your trip.
- Greek operators typically allow pets for free.

Exploring Limnos
Limnos is a beautiful island in Greece that is perfect for exploring! One of its most special features is the stunning beaches. You can swim in the clear blue water at places like Plati and Agios Ioannis. The island is also famous for its delicious local food, like fresh seafood and a yummy cheese called "kefalotyri."
While you are there, don’t miss the ancient ruins of Hephaistia, where you can step back in time and imagine what life was like long ago. The charming village of Myrina has colorful houses and a castle on a hill, offering amazing views of the sea. For nature lovers, hiking in the lush countryside will let you discover secret spots and meet friendly goats!
There are fun activities, like trying windsurfing or exploring the island by bicycle. Limnos is great for short visits, but it’s also a wonderful starting point to catch a ferry to nearby islands. Whether you are seeking adventure or just want to relax, Limnos has something for everyone!
